Recognizing Typical Home Appliance Concerns
When your devices begin breaking down, it can really feel frustrating, specifically if you're not exactly sure what the trouble is. Typical issues commonly occur with fridges, washing machines, and dryers, and understanding what to look for can conserve you time and stress and anxiety. For example, if your fridge isn't cooling down, inspect the temperature level settings or listen for uncommon noises that may suggest a falling short compressor.With washing equipments, leaks usually come from used hoses or damaged door seals. If your clothes dryer isn't heating, a clogged vent could be the perpetrator.
Vital Devices for DIY Services
Having the right devices can make all the difference in your do it yourself device repair service initiatives. Begin with a reliable toolset that consists of screwdrivers-- both flathead and Phillips-- given that lots of home appliances utilize these sorts of screws. A sturdy pair of pliers is essential for grasping, twisting, or reducing cables. You'll also want an outlet set for getting rid of screws and nuts that hold home appliances together.A multimeter is vital for examining electric links and diagnosing concerns. Do not neglect a degree to assure your appliances sit appropriately, as this can impact performance. Think about investing in a torque wrench for details tightening up requirements. Lastly, an excellent flashlight or work light will aid you see right into limited or dark spaces. With these devices in hand, you'll be well-equipped to tackle most DIY device fixings with confidence.

Power Source Measures
Making sure that an appliance is detached from its power resource is important for your safety during repairs (Dryer repair Oro Valley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service). Before you start, disconnect the home appliance or transform off the circuit breaker. This easy action stops electrical shocks or crashes. Constantly confirm that the power is off making use of a voltage tester-- don't depend on presumptions! If you're dealing with bigger home appliances, consider making use of a lockout/tagout system to avoid unintended resurgence. Keep your work location dry and clear of mess to minimize threats. Put on protected handwear covers and usage devices with rubber holds to offer extra protection. Never ever effort repairs in damp conditions, as water and electricity do not mix. Maintaining Your Appliances for Durability
To guarantee your devices serve you well for many years to find, routine maintenance is vital. Start by cleansing your appliances routinely; dirt and particles can construct up and hinder efficiency. For refrigerators, check the door seals and tidy the coils to maintain them effective. Laundry your cleaning machine's drum and dispensers to avoid mold and mildew and odors.Don' t forget to evaluate tubes and connections for leakages or use. For dish washers, run a cleansing cycle month-to-month to confirm appropriate drainage and eliminate odors.Keep an eye on any type of uncommon noises or performance issues-- attending to these early can avoid pricey repairs down the line (Maytag Washing machine repair Dependable Refrigeration & Appliance Repair Service). Refer to your home appliance handbooks for particular maintenance tips and advised solution periods.
